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average MOT pass rate for a BMW 116i?
The BMW 116i has an average 76.9% MOT pass rate across model years 2010 to 2015, based on DVSA test data.
What are the most common MOT failures on a BMW 116i?
The most common MOT failure reasons for the BMW 116i across all years are: tyre tread depth not in accordance with the requirements, rear registration plate lamp does not illuminate simultaneously with the position lamps, brake disc or drum significantly and obviously worn. These are typical wear items that can often be checked and addressed before your test.
